How they compare
Euro area currently reports 5.83 million against 1.50 million in Chad, a difference of 4.33 million.
That makes Euro area's figure about 3.9 times Chad's.
Across all 34 years both countries report, Euro area has been ahead every year.
Chad ranks 4th and Euro area ranks 3rd of 179 countries.
Euro area has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
Refugees under the mandate of the UNHCR by country or territory of asylum with 148 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
